Formula for computing roots of a quadratic equation

Assignment Help Basic Computer Science
Reference no: EM131252680

Write a quadratic equation solver. Your MATLAB script should get a,b, c as input, and accurately compute the roots of the corresponding quadratic equation. Make sure to check end cases such as a = 0, and consider ways to avoid an overflow and cancellation errors. Implement your algorithm and demonstrate its performance on a few cases (for example, the cases mentioned in Exercise 15). Show that your algorithm produces better results than the standard formula for computing roots of a quadratic equation.

Reference no: EM131252680

Questions Cloud

Position on a particular topic that is open to debate : In this assignment, you will go beyond merely informing your readers and will also strive to persuade them to accept your position on a particular topic that is open to debate
How the primary and alternative solutions to the business : Develop a purpose statement clearly explaining the features and benefits of each proposed primary solution to the course outcome business dilemmas. Establish measureable SMART+C objectives for each of your primary solutions to the business dilemmas..
What is the length of the fraction : What is the length of the fraction? What is the rounding unit? How many significant decimal digits does this word have? Why is quadruple precision more than twice as accurate as double precision, which is in turn more than twice as accurate as sin..
What is business intelligence and business analytics : What is business intelligence and business analytics? Managerial roles interpersonal roles, informational roles and decisional roles. Select one role and describe how managers perform in this role.
Formula for computing roots of a quadratic equation : Show that your algorithm produces better results than the standard formula for computing roots of a quadratic equation.
Esss and mixed strategy equilibria : Generalize the argument that no ESS in the game in Figure 1 assigns positive probability to AP or to PA, to show the following result.
Identify two global societal issues : Identify two global societal issues from the following list that you would consider researching further for your Week Five Final Argumentative Essay: adult illiteracy, funding for General Education vs STEM in primary and secondary schools, minimum wa..
Describe the firms social media presence : Identify any customer relationship management tools the firm uses or should use. Describe the firm's social media presence. Describe how you think business intelligence and business analytics might be used.
Discuss the issue of workplace privacy : In addition, discuss the issue of workplace privacy. Specifically, do employees have the right to expect privacy in their e-mail conversations, or do companies have a right and/or responsibility to monitor e-mail?

Reviews

Write a Review

Basic Computer Science Questions & Answers

  Understand the concept of bootstrapping

It is essential for any entrepreneur to understand the concept of bootstrapping. Bootstrapping is doing anything and everything to conserve capital for only the things that generate revenue.

  What is the peak achievable performance

Consider a memory system with a level 1 cache of 32 KB and DRAM of 512 MB with the processor operating at 1 GHz. The latency to L1 cache is one cycle and the latency to DRAM is 100 cycles.

  Create a visual basic

Create a Visual Basic form like the one below that allows the user to press buttons to change the background and foreground colors of the textbox.Your form should have 4buttons, 2labels, and 1textbox.

  create a version of a carnival game

assignment, your job is to create a version of a carnival game in which mechanical dogs race along a track. The racing game is called DogTrack. DogTrack is also the name of the java source file you must submit to complete the assignment. The DogTrack..

  Consider the notown database

Consider the Notown database from Exercise 2.5. You have decided to recommend that Notown use a relational database system to store company data. Show the SQL statements for creating relations corresponding to the entity sets and relationship sets..

  Design a network topology that has the minimum latency

Design a network topology that has the minimum latency

  What u think about the article database fight funding cuts

What u think about the article Database fight funding cuts

  Compute the trust rank of each page

Compute the Trust Rank of each page.

  Determine the maximum possible value for the first player

Then two players take turns picking a coin from the sequence, but can only pick the first or the last coin of the (remaining) sequence. The goal is to collect coins of the largest total value. For this problem, n is even.

  Specify the most significant advantages and disadvantages

Specify the most significant advantages and disadvantages that could be realized by the organization in adopting a server virtualization infrastructure. Prepare a plan for implementing Hyper-V (or an alternate solution, such as VMware) as a solution ..

  Deceptive advertising or mere promotion

According to the video, Coca Cola advertises that Vitamin Water will give people protection similar to exercise or flu shots. Discuss whether this is deceptive advertising or mere promotion.

  Evaluate the level of impact of it-enterprise architecture

Evaluate the level of impact of IT / enterprise architecture on information management (e.g., the flow of information throughout the company / organization, etc.) within a company or industry of your choice

Free Assignment Quote

Assured A++ Grade

Get guaranteed satisfaction & time on delivery in every assignment order you paid with us! We ensure premium quality solution document along with free turntin report!

All rights reserved! Copyrights ©2019-2020 ExpertsMind IT Educational Pvt Ltd